You only want to put the window on when you logoff for the night. It adds a ton of annoyance when you do get raided especially if you have the wall up to sheet metal/high quality. But yes only put it on when you log off to save yourself from having to repair/craft soo many. Its also super cheap to farm 100 wood for a hammer if you happen to forget to leave one out for yourself when you log back in. Could be the difference between you losing your TC vs only the loot in your boxes.
Usually u pick them up when you log in and put them back when you log out or go for a long roam.
When you put them back they will heal over time like any part of the walls as long as its not harmed and theres upkeep in tc. You can also hit them with hammer to fix them you only need metal frags.
Personally I use windows to defend tc because once they get tc raiders can pick up windows. Usually I also manage to get upkeep for day or two so once I fill up tc I don't need to pick up the window ofor a while
I recommend only using windowed loot rooms if you have external TC coverage. Otherwise once the raiders get TC, they just pick the windows up for free.
This is the answer. 50 frags as opposed to 300 frags and several gears. Everything is a tradeoff though. Sometimes windows are just a PITA if you playing with a big group.
first time you take the window off, it'll be half health. When you put it back on, keep a hammer and a few frags on you, and hit it with the hammer, and you'll heal it back up (so you don't have to make a new one, or wait for it to heal).
You can repair them by hitting them with a hammer after you pick them up once and place them back. It takes 12 metal fragments for a strengthened glass window, or 1 high quality metal for a reinforced glass window. If they are fully broken, you can repair them in a repair bench.
